Int’l Day of Combating Sand and Dust Storms being observed

International Day of Combating Sand and Dust Storms is being observed today.

According to the United Nations, sand and dust storms have become more frequent and severe in recent years.

The day is observed to raise awareness and address the alarming increase in frequency and severity of these natural disasters.

The UN General Assembly has declared the period from 2025 to 2034 as the United Nations Decade on Combating Sand and Dust Storms, to combat these destructive storms and mitigate their impact on communities worldwide.
